3. OUR TARGET AUDIENCE
• According to studies, 90% of Americans who are addicted to alcohol, tobacco, and
other drugs started using before the age of 18.
• Teenagers are subject to drug abuse for several reasons
• Some have a family with a history of alcohol and/or drug abuse
• Some experience depression at a young age
• Some have low self esteem
• Some feel the need to “fit-in”
• Teenagers are also likely to use drugs recreationally
• Parties
• With intimate partners and friends
4. CAMPAIGN DESCRIPTION
• In our campaign, we plan to reach out to high school students in ways that
are more convenient for them. Our organization understands not all high
school students are interested in their local news or constant updates on
drug and alcohol abuse in their school and community.
• From an administrative standpoint, we will have our PSA’s played daily over
the schools intercom system during the schools announcements. We will be
distributing our campaign posters as well as our PSA to every high school in
the district. We will also hold assemblies throughout the different high school
which will include guess speakers, that will give the students a real life
perspective on a high school student who was addicted to drugs and
alcohol.
6. SOCIAL MEDIA
• Social media is by far one of the most effect ways to reach a younger age
group such as high school students. We plan to create profiles in the most
popular social apps students use in their day to day lives. All accounts will be
updated constantly with useful information on drug and alcohol abuse the
can be accessed by the students.
• Twitter - Students to view quick tips on avoiding the use of drugs as well as
the affects of specific drugs in a standard 140 text blog.
• Facebook - Creating drug and alcohol awareness groups and allowing
students to connect with one another.
• Instagram – Provide drug abuse pictures and helpful hints relating to drug
and alcohol abuse.
• Vine – Provides 6sec clips of anti drug and alcohol abuse.
